Handy Library - an Early Imprint

Here we're looking at the first Canadian digests in the modern (1935 on) paperback era. Published by Al Valentine's Adam Publishing Company in October 1941 the Handy Library imprint lasted two issues. Valentine was the publisher of pulps, some of which are listed on the back cover of Handy Library 1.

Both books are paperback originals with cover art by Wilf Long. Here is a cover by Long for one of Valentine's pulps - Uncanny Tales.

Collins White Circle Artists Part XI - George Menendez Rae 1

George Menendez Rae was an artist better known in his early career as a Canadian comic book artist. He also worked on pulps and books, including two covers for the White Circle imprint published by Wm. Collins Sons & Co. Canada Ltd. Both books are 1948 and signed "G. M. Rae". Also presented in an earlier example of his work on the Canadian pulp Uncanny Tales published by Al Valentine.
